Many common problems can be addressed through paver porch repair.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ations can cause pavers to shift, crack, or settle unevenly. Additionally, heavy foot traffic or improper installation can lead to loose or sunken pavers. These issues not only detract from the visual appeal but can also pose tripping hazards. Repair services help correct these problems by re-leveling the surface, replacing broken pavers, and reinforcing the base to ensure stability and safety.

The overview below groups typical Paver Porch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- minor fixes like crack filling or surface patching typically cost between $250 and $600. Most rout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Moderate Restoration - resurfacing or partial repairs often range from $600 to $1,500. Many projects in this category involve replacing damaged sections or improving the overall appearance of the porch.
Full Porch Restoration - extensive repairs, including structural reinforcement and surface replacement, can cost between $1,500 and $4,000. Larger or more complex jobs tend to push into the higher end of this range.
Complete Porch Replacement - replacing an entire paver porch generally ranges from $4,000 to $8,000 or more, depending on size, materials, and design complexity. While most projects fall in the middle ranges, larger, more intricate projects can exceed this estimate.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of paver porch repairs do local contractors handle? Local service providers can address issues such as cracked or uneven pavers, damaged mortar joints, and surface deterioration to restore the porch's appearance and stability.
How can I tell if my paver porch needs repair? Signs include shifting or sinking pavers, visible cracks, weed growth between pavers, or loose sections that compromise safety and aesthetics.
Are there different repair options for paver porches? Yes, options may include replacing damaged pavers, re-leveling the surface, joint filling, or complete reconstruction, depending on the extent of damage.
What should I consider when choosing a local contractor for paver porch repair? It's important to review their experience with similar projects, check references or reviews, and ensure they use quality materials suitable for outdoor surfaces.
Can repairs improve the durability of my paver porch? Proper repairs can help reinforce the structure, prevent further damage, and extend the lifespan of the paver surface when handled by experienced local service providers.
